squishmallow pikachu

Squishmallows 14″ Plush Pokemon Pikachu – Just $24.99!

This would make any Pokemon fan or Squishmallow fan happy! Know one? Would it be fun to get one for someone you love? I sure think so! A great deal is a must  READ MORE »

Lost Password

Register